THE CRYSTAL STRUCTURE OF LIGANDED MALTODEXTRIN-BINDING PROTEIN FROM PYROCOCCUS FURIOSUS
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| ROTATING ANODE |
| Source details | RIGAKU |
| Temperature [K] | 100 |
| Detector technology | IMAGE PLATE |
| Collection date | 1999-10-15 |
| Detector | MARRESEARCH |
| Spacegroup name | P 21 21 21 |
| Unit cell lengths | 61.118, 68.832, 127.726 |
| Unit cell angles | 90.00, 90.00, 90.00 |

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, HANGING DROP | 9 | 298 | reservoir: 2.4 M ammonium sulfate, 0.1 M bicine-hcl. drop: 6 mg/ml protein 1:1 with reservoir, pH 9.0, VAPOR DIFFUSION, HANGING DROP, temperature 298K |
